How to Unlock Wall-E in Disney Dreamlight Valley
Unlike most of the other Dreamlight Valley residents, Wall-E actually lives in his own Disney Dreamlight Valley realm. To get to Wall-E’s realm, you must first gain access to the Dream Castle. This is easy, though. Once you’ve collected 2,000 Dreamlight, you will make your way into the castle through the main story quests. Once you get into the castle, you can open one of three doors. The doors belong to Moana, Chez Remy, and Wall-E. At this point, you’ll open Wall-E’s door. Once you make your way through the door and into Wall-E’s very own Disney Dreamlight Valley realm, you may have found Wall-E, but you still have to finish unlocking him. He will need some help from you.

Helping Wall-E
Once you’ve made it into the correct realm and found Wall-E, you’ll see that he is immobile. Wall-E will need you to find a new track for him so that he can move again. Finding the track is easy. Simply wander around the area a bit, and you will soon see it peeking out from behind a refrigerator. Once you give Wall-E his replacement track, he will need some more assistance from you. Next, you will have to craft Wall-E a few Trash Cubes. This is fairly simple. The majority of the work is done by destroying trash piles. You should have learned how to do this in the tutorial when you removed the thorns! It’s done the same way. By the time you’ve destroyed the trash piles, you should have 60 pieces of trash. You will then take the trash pieces to a workbench and craft them into trash cubes.
Finally, you will have to do some farming for Wall-E. You can collect seeds by digging around and searching through refrigerators. After this, you just need to dig up the ground, plant the seeds, water them, and finally, talk to Wall-E.
Once you’ve completed everything that Wall-E asks of you, you’re almost ready to bring him back to Dreamlight Valley. The only thing you have to do now is collect some memories! Go back to Dreamlight Valley and speak with the other characters there. Some of them will give you things to take to Wall-E so that he can remember Dreamlight Valley.
Once you’ve done this, Wall-E will rejoin Dreamlight Valley with all of his friends.
